Martine

Martine reached its high-water mark in 1981 at number 791, and has been recorded 3,018 times in all. In 2025 it ranked 10,917th. About 2,500 Martines are alive in the United States today, and half of them are over 45.

Of the 3,018 babies given the name since 1894, about 2,500 are alive — 83 in every hundred. The dotted line is the median: half were born before 1980 and half after.

An estimate, not a count. SSA births aged forward through SSA cohort life tables, which know nothing about who left the country or arrived in it — so for a name that mostly came to America rather than being born in it, this is a floor rather than a figure. Where you fall among living Americans.

Where Martine lives in Spain

Not a count of births but of people: 271 women called Martine were living in Spain on 1 January 2025, of every age, born in any year. Where they live is not spread evenly.
